The use of evaluation boards, expansion boards, and daughter cards has become increasingly common in the modern world. Generally speaking, these components are used to expand the functionality of a given microcontroller, digital system, or even an embedded circuit board. The versatility of these components makes them ideal for a variety of applications and allows them to adapt to different scenarios.
The most common application field for evaluation boards, expansion boards, and daughter cards is the development of circuit boards and digital systems. While prototyping, manufacturers may find it useful to use these components in order to expand the capabilities of a given board or chip. Furthermore, they are often used to add peripheral components to a desktop or laptop computer. Evaluation boards, for example, are used in order to measure and analyze the performance of a particular system or component in order to assess its quality and compatibility with a larger circuit.

The advantages of using evaluation boards, expansion boards, and daughter cards are numerous. By using these components, developers can avoid the need to create complex wiring structures and design high-level circuit boards. Furthermore, these components are relatively inexpensive and readily available, making them attractive to startups and hobbyists alike. Additionally, they can be used to quickly evaluate new designs and features, as well as to extend the lifespan of existing hardware.
In conclusion, evaluation boards, expansion boards, and daughter cards are indispensable components in the modern world. From prototyping to PCB design, these components offer a range of benefits and applications. Their relative simplicity and low cost make them ideal for any budget or project, and they are a key component of any board design or digital system.
